Output 6b95ae58e2a352ff0a3f9d9b82174b61b0ce5c7464d6532947a58a4e5da61e3f:0

value
9999609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75db1758c845f0667eac96dfbdfa7fc0c10a0f70 OP_EQUAL
address
3CSBSiCutdK7htQGWbaFi5sPix5WQq7U5g
transaction
6b95ae58e2a352ff0a3f9d9b82174b61b0ce5c7464d6532947a58a4e5da61e3f
confirmations
38941
spent
true